A hybrid event serves two audiences at once: those physically present in the venue and those joining remotely via a virtual event platform. The challenge is delivering equal value to both cohorts — virtual attendees shouldn't feel like second-class citizens watching a passive live stream while in-room delegates get the full networking and interactive experience.
Bridging the gap requires shared interactive features: live polling that both audiences vote on simultaneously, Q&A queues where virtual questions appear alongside in-room ones, and networking lounges where remote participants can schedule 1:1 video calls with in-person attendees. The production complexity is higher than a purely in-person or virtual event, so planning and rehearsal time should be budgeted accordingly.
